Rab-11A undergoes a conformation change of <scene name='80/804492/Cv/2'>two switch regions</scene> between its inactive GDP-bound structure and its active GTP-bound structure. <scene name='80/804492/Cv/8'>GDP forms numerous interactions at the active site</scene> located at the surface of the protein<ref>PMID:14699104</ref>.
